Punjab farmer falls into Ravi, feared to have flown towards Pakistan
By Raju William
Ludhiana, Sept, 25, 2018: A Punjab farmer of border village, who accidentally fell into river Ravi on Tuesday, is feared to have possibly been swept away towards Pakistan in Ajnala Tehsil of Amritsar district on Tuesday.
Balwinder Singh (53) of village Ghonewal under the jurisdiction of the police station Ramdas was working on working on his fields on the river bank when the incident occurred.
The spot where the incident took place is about 4 kilometres up stream from where the meandering river enters Pakistan.
A missing person report was registered at the police station, Ramdas, confirmed SHO Mantej Singh while speaking to babushahi.com over phone.
The incident took place in the afternoon and it was brought to the notice to the BSF authorities who shared the information with the Pakistan Rangers so that he may be saved if found have inadvertently crossed over into their territory.
Deputy Commissioner, Amritsar, Kamaldeep Singh Sangha is also learnt to have spoken to the DIG, BSF to help trace and save him.
Till late evening, Balwinder Singh could not be traced as the river was in full spate owing to heavy rains. Some eyewitnesses told the police that he was seen being swept away in the river towards Pakistani territory.
Balwinder Singh is known as a good swimmer and was seen holding some plastic container when he was spotted in the river by the eyewitness.
